    Great video! I'm in New Zealand so won't be spotting them anytime soon haha. How does your big idea one work?

  • @CleverGeocacheHides

    @CleverGeocacheHides

    2 жыл бұрын

    It's a hallowed 4x4 post I added magnetized to the other post. I also poured the concrete disc base so that it sits in the concrete holder. Adds to the Camo. Inside is a container that is actually a gag snake that pops out and the three containers above the light bulb are decoys with paper saying they are not the cache. Cache log is actually hidden inside the light bulb itself. It is plastic and opens like an Easter egg. SHHHHH don't tell anyone.

    Nice video but are there many caches hidden by the railroad tracks? Souds like a dumb idea, children play the game

  • @lovegun1414

    @lovegun1414

    Жыл бұрын

    it is a dumb idea! Unless it is not actually on rail land.?! That is why they are not allowed within 150 ft of active tracks. Assume it is an inactive rail or fake rail , or else the cache would not have been published.
